A hybrid approach for fault-tolerance aware load balancing in fog computing

被引:5
|
作者
Kashyap, Vijaita [1 ]
Ahuja, Rakesh [1 ]
Kumar, Ashok [2 ]
机构
[1] Chitkara Univ, Chitkara Univ Inst Engn & Technol, Rajpura, Punjab, India
[2] Lovely Profess Univ, Sch Comp Applicat, Phagwara, Punjab, India
关键词
Fog computing; Fault tolerance; Modified Harris-hawks optimization; Ant colony optimization; JOB MIGRATION; OPTIMIZATION; ALGORITHM; CLOUD;
D O I
10.1007/s10586-023-04219-z
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Fog computing has grown in popularity in recent years because to its potential to deliver real-time processing, low latency, and reduce network congestion. However, the implementation of Internet of Things (IoT) enabled smart devices in environments using fog computing may lead to resource limitations and higher computational demands. Load balancing and fault tolerance strategies are necessary to tackle these difficulties for optimal resource usage and system availability. In order to accomplish fault tolerance aware load balancing in fog computing, a hybrid meta-heuristic approach that combines the Modified Harris-Hawks Optimization (MHHO) and Ant Colony Optimization (ACO) is proposed through this paper. The MHHO algorithm is utilized for load balancing, whereas the ACO algorithm is used for fault tolerance. By employing the proposed technique, the load on fog nodes is balanced, the makespan time is minimized, energy consumption and execution costs are minimized, and fault tolerance in fog computing environments is ensured. It is evaluated using a simulation framework built on the iFogSim toolkit. In terms of load balancing, fault tolerance, and other factors, the results of the experiments show that the suggested hybrid algorithm performs better than earlier state-of-the-art methods.
引用
收藏
页码:5217 / 5233
页数:17
相关论文
共 50 条
  • [41] Energy efficient load balancing hybrid priority assigned laxity algorithm in fog computing
    Singh, Simar Preet
    Kumar, Rajesh
    Sharma, Anju
    Abawajy, Jemal H.
    Kaur, Ravneet
    C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2022, 25 (05): : 3325 - 3342
  • [42] Energy efficient load balancing hybrid priority assigned laxity algorithm in fog computing
    Simar Preet Singh
    Rajesh Kumar
    Anju Sharma
    Jemal H. Abawajy
    Ravneet Kaur
    Cluster Computing, 2022, 25 : 3325 - 3342
  • [43] Fault-tolerance techniques for hybrid CMOS/nanoarchitecture
    Melouki, A.
    Srivastava, S.
    Al-Hashimi, B. M.
    IET COMPUTERS AND DIGITAL TECHNIQUES, 2010, 4 (03): : 240 - 250
  • [44] A Robot Fault-tolerance Approach Based on Fault Type
    Shim, Bingu
    Baek, Beomho
    Kim, Suntae
    Park, Sooyong
    2009 NINTH INTERNATIONAL CONFERENCE ON QUALITY SOFTWARE (QSIC 2009), 2009, : 296 - 304
  • [45] Hill Climbing Load Balancing Algorithm on Fog Computing
    Zahid, Maheen
    Javaid, Nadeem
    Ansar, Kainat
    Hassan, Kanza
    Khan, Muhammad KaleemUllah
    Waqas, Mohammad
    ADVANCES ON P2P, PARALLEL, GRID, CLOUD AND INTERNET COMPUTING, 3PGCIC-2018, 2019, 24 : 238 - 251
  • [46] An adaptive PMU-based fault location estimation system with a fault-tolerance and load-balancing communication network
    Chuang, Cheng-Long
    Jiang, Joe-Air
    Wang, Yung-Chung
    Chen, Chia-Pang
    Hsiao, Ying-Tung
    2007 IEEE LAUSANNE POWERTECH, VOLS 1-5, 2007, : 1197 - +
  • [47] METHODS AND MODELS FOR COMPUTING SURVIVABILITY AND FAULT-TOLERANCE OF A NETWORK
    GAGIN, AA
    MICROELECTRONICS AND RELIABILITY, 1993, 33 (10): : 1533 - 1552
  • [48] A dynamic load balancing mechanism for fog computing environment
    Awaisi, Kamran Sattar
    Abbas, Assad
    Khattak, Hasan Ali
    Khalid, Abbas
    Rauf, Hafiz Tayyab
    Kadry, Seifedine
    INTERNATIONAL JOURNAL OF WEB AND GRID SERVICES, 2022, 18 (03) : 337 - 360
  • [49] Power Aware Load Balancing for Cloud Computing
    Galloway, Jeffrey M.
    Smith, Karl L.
    Vrbsky, Susan S.
    WORLD CONGRESS ON ENGINEERING AND COMPUTER SCIENCE, WCECS 2011, VOL I, 2011, : 127 - 132
  • [50] Privacy-Aware and Authentication based on Blockchain with Fault Tolerance for IoT enabled Fog Computing
    Mounnan, Oussama
    El Mouatasim, Abdelkrim
    Manad, Otman
    Hidar, Tarik
    Abou El Kalam, Anas
    Idboufker, Noureddine
    2020 FIFTH INTERNATIONAL CONFERENCE ON FOG AND MOBILE EDGE COMPUTING (FMEC), 2020, : 347 - 352